What do you dislike about PeopleForce?

I would appreciate more flexibility in implementing or adjusting existing features to better adapt them to our company’s processes and structure.

For example, company calendars are currently linked to location, while for our setup it would be much more practical to link them to work type. This would make the feature more flexible and easier to use for companies with multiple work types and different local requirements. Review collected by and hosted on G2.com.

What do you dislike about PeopleForce?

One of the few things I don’t like is the lack of flexibility in the org structure - it can only be built as a linear hierarchy, while a functional or other types of structures are not supported. In many companies, the structure is more complicated than a simple linear reporting line, which is why our org chart doesn’t accurately reflect how the company actually operates.
